Avocado Dip Recipe-

Makes about 1 1/4 cup

Ingredients:

  • 2 ripe avocados
  • juice of 1/2 lemon
  • 5 tablespoons of white wine
  • 1/4 small red Chile pepper, finely chopped, and remove seeds
  • 2 tablespoon of fresh cilantro- chopped
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 shallot- finely chopped
  • sea salt & pepper 
  • 2 tsp of cumin powder

Directions-

 Prepare the avocados, by pitting them. Scoop out the flesh and place in a medium size bowl. Mash the avocado with a fork, and try to get it as smooth as you can. 

 Mix in the lemon juice, and add the wine, Chile, garlic, cilantro, and shallot. Mix well and then add the cumin and seasonings. 

Chill for about 40 minutes in the refrigerator and then serve with pita or chips.

Baked Chicken & Spicy Yogurt Sauce Recipe-

Serves 6

Ingredients:

  • 6 skinless chicken thighs
  • 1/2 cup of plain Greek yogurt
  • 1/2 cup of extra virgin olive oil
  • 1 lemon- juiced
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 2 teaspoons of paprika
  • 1 teaspoon of ground cinnamon
  • 1 pinch of cayenne pepper
  • salt & pepper to taste
  • 1 tablespoon of clarified butter
  • * lemon wedges to serve or fresh parsley

Directions-

In a medium bowl, mix together the yogurt, olive oil, lemon juice, garlic,paprika, cinnamon, cayenne pepper, and seasonings. Add in the chicken thighs, and make sure they are fully coated. Place the mixture in a refrigerator and chill for about 3 hours or overnight. (So the flavors combine.)

Preheat the oven to 275 degrees or 150 Celcius. Melt the butter in a skillet over medium heat. Add the chicken and the marinade, and brown the chicken on both sides. (About 7 minutes.)

 

Transfer the chicken to a baking pan, and place in oven until fully cooked, about 45 minutes. When the chicken is done, the juices will run clear. 

Serve the chicken with fresh lemon or parsley.

Mini Phyllo Pecan Tarts Recipe-

Makes approximately 15

Ingredients:

  • 1 tbsp butter, melted
  • 1 large egg
  • 4 tsp brown sugar
  • 3 tbsp honey
  • 1 tsp vanilla
  • 2 tsp of 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 cup pecans chopped
  • 15 Mini Phyllo Shells 

Directions:

Preheat the oven to 350 degrees or 180 Celsius. In a medium size bowl, combine all of the ingredients except the pecans. Stir and mix well and add in the pecans. Prepare the mini shells on a baking sheet, and then fill each mini shell with about 1 teaspoon of the pecan mixture. Bake in the oven for about 15 minutes or until golden brown on top. 

Let cook before serving and you can top them off with some fresh whip cream or serve with ice cream.
